Handover note — for Marla, driver coordination.

The sealed exam papers for the Westholm Institute go out tomorrow with driver Teo. Cartons are banded, counted (14), and listed on the Quillard manifest. Seals must remain intact until the invigilation office signs. Teo should call ahead thirty minutes out. The hand-over instruction for the courier is set out directly below.

drop instructions, hahip-badug: the quenox ralath courier leaves the kaseth fraiel rusiel tameth belys istdor ralion giliel ledger at gate 7830 under passcode 165413

## Approvals: Fleet Fuel-Usage Report (Greyhollow Ops)

Heads up, on-call: the weekly fleet fuel-usage report out of the Greyhollow depot can't be published until it's approved — finance uses it for reimbursements, so a bad run causes real headaches. If the generator job fails overnight, rerun it from the Tallowmark dashboard and flag any anomalies over 10%. Final approval always comes from the person named below.

approver of hahog-hahap = Ulaath Praael

Handover on the Quillbrook consent banner rollout, for the support team. The banner is live in the Veldana and Ostermere regions; everywhere else still shows the legacy modal. Known issue: users who declined cookies before the rollout may see the banner twice, once per device — this is expected and logged, not a bug. Escalate only if a user reports the banner reappearing on every single page load. The region schedule, known issues list, and escalation criteria are all kept here.

wiki page, kahog-bajop: https://gitlab.xolmarlabs.example/build/pipeline/repo/projects/pipeline/merge_requests/job/4619e09e18550414d853714c

**☐ Quiet room orientation (top floor, Room 7A)**

Please show your new starter the quiet room on the sixth floor of Harebell House during the afternoon tour. Explain the booking etiquette: sessions are capped at ninety minutes, phones stay on silent, and the blinds should be left as found. The room is kept locked outside booked slots to preserve its calm. To unlock the door for the walkthrough, enter the code below.

staff pass of tajog-bahap = bdg-GTUUI-82661